【未完工题解】CF1073E Segment Sum
【CF1073E】题解
一:【题意】
求f(l)+f(l+1)+...+f(r)的值
f(x):当x十进制下不同数位个数<=K时,f(x)=x;否则,f(x)=0
二:【解法】
把 当前为,前导0,数位限制,数位集合 压成状态
f表示方案数,g表示数字和
f求解是数位dp套路,这里写出g的转移方程
g[i][st][lim][S]+=g[i+1][st'][lim'][T]+o(10^(n-i-1))f[i+1][st'][lim'][T]
三:【代码】
(施工中。。)

浙公网安备 33010602011771号